Harness Your WFH Potential: Productivity Tips for Success

Ready to master the world of work-from-home? Transform your home office into a productivity powerhouse with these ingenious tricks. First, establish a dedicated workspace that's free from distractions. Treat it like your office and minimize interruptions from family or household chores. Next, schedule a daily routine that includes designated work hours. Stick to your schedule as much as possible to maintain focus and momentum.

  • Prioritize tasks using the Eisenhower Matrix to ensure you're tackling the most urgent items first.
  • Leverage technology to streamline your workflow. Invest in tools that help with project management, communication, and note-taking.
  • Take regular breaks to avoid burnout. Step away from your computer for a few minutes every hour to stretch, walk.

Remember, working from home is a journey of continuous improvement. Experiment with different strategies to find what works best for you. By implementing these productivity hacks, you can achieve peak performance and excel in your remote work environment.

Taking Control of Finances

Embarking on your financial journey can feel overwhelming, but don't worry! Tackling your money doesn't have to be complicated. Start by building a budget that reflects your income and expenses. Look for areas where you can reduce spending and direct more money for savings and future goals.

Create achievable financial targets that inspire you. Whether it's stashing away for a down payment, clearing debt, or preparing for retirement, having clear goals will keep you on track.

  • Grow yourself about personal finance by reading books, taking workshops, or consulting financial advisors.
  • Track your progress regularly and make adjustments as needed. Remember, mastering money matters is a lifelong journey, not a single task.
